Understanding Data Science Skills
Data science encompasses numerous skills that professionals must develop to analyze data, derive insights, and enhance decision-making in organizations. Key areas include:
1. AI and ML Skills Suite: Proficiency in AI and ML technologies is fundamental. This includes understanding algorithms, frameworks, and tools like TensorFlow or PyTorch. Knowledge of the underlying mathematics, including linear algebra and statistics, backs the application of these technologies.
2. Feature Engineering: Feature engineering transforms raw data into features that better represent the underlying problem to predictive models, thus improving model accuracy. This skill involves creative thinking and domain knowledge to extract and construct relevant features from the data.
3. Machine Learning Pipeline: Understanding the machine learning pipeline—from data ingestion to model deployment—is essential. This framework allows data scientists to streamline model training and evaluation processes effectively.
Implementing Automated Reporting Pipelines
Automated reporting pipelines ensure consistent delivery of insights from data analysis. Furthermore:
1. Data Profiling: This process involves examining the data for accuracy, completeness, and reliability before analysis begins. Profiling helps identify issues early, enabling smoother pipeline execution.
2. Anomaly Detection: Detecting anomalies in datasets aids in identifying potential errors or unexpected data points. Skills in anomaly detection allow data scientists to maintain the integrity of their data and outcomes significantly.
3. Model Evaluation: Assessing the performance of machine learning models is crucial. This requires familiarity with various evaluation metrics such as accuracy, precision, recall, and F1 score to ensure that the deployed model meets business objectives.
